Hi Artificio -

Thanks. There are 54 block instances, 1 point, 230087 curves, 13 surfaces, 65 linear dimensions, 270 texts, and 294 hatches in this file. On my M3 Mac, there is a very small lag when panning and zooming in the viewport, but, given the amount of curves, this behaves as I would expect.

Did you update to SR 17? Apart from that, you’ll have to organize your scene with layers, named selections, and/or groups to quickly be able to hide all geometry that isn’t needed at any given point.
